JSP个人博客源码 Tomcat + SQL Server2000
【JSP个人博客源码 Tomcat + SQL Server2000】是一个基于Java服务器页面(JSP)技术构建的个人博客系统,它结合了Tomcat应用服务器和SQL Server 2000数据库来存储和管理博客内容。这个系统提供了一个前端用户界面,供读者浏览博客文章,以及一个后台管理界面,供博主进行内容管理和维护。 让我们深入了解一下JSP技术。JSP(JavaServer Pages)是Java平台上的动态网页技术,允许开发者在HTML、XML或其他标记语言中嵌入Java代码,从而实现服务器端的业务逻辑处理。JSP将静态内容与动态数据分离,提高了开发效率和可维护性。在这个博客系统中,JSP文件可能包含HTML结构以及用于渲染博客文章、评论等动态内容的Java代码片段。 Tomcat是Apache软件基金会的项目,是一款流行的开源Java应用服务器,主要用于运行Java Servlets和JSP应用程序。在这个个人博客系统中,Tomcat作为服务容器,负责接收HTTP请求,解析JSP文件,并将其转换为HTML返回给客户端浏览器。设置好Tomcat后,我们需要将博客的Web应用部署到Tomcat的webapps目录下,然后通过配置服务器的context.xml或server.xml文件,确保应用能够正确启动和运行。 SQL Server 2000是微软公司的一款关系型数据库管理系统,用于存储博客的用户信息、文章、评论等数据。开发者可能会创建一个或多个数据库表来存储这些数据,如`Blogger`表存储博主信息,`Posts`表存储博客文章,`Comments`表存储评论。通过编写SQL查询语句,可以实现数据的增删改查操作。同时,为了连接JSP和数据库,开发者会使用Java的JDBC(Java Database Connectivity)API,创建数据库连接,执行SQL语句,并处理结果集。 在【MyBlog】这个压缩包中,我们可能找到以下文件和目录: 1. `WEB-INF`:这个目录包含Web应用的内部资源,如`web.xml`部署描述符,`classes`目录下的编译后的Java类文件,以及`lib`目录下的依赖库。 2. `jsp`目录:包含所有的JSP文件,如`index.jsp`首页,`post.jsp`文章详情页,`admin`目录下的后台管理页面等。 3. `css`和`js`目录:存放样式表文件和JavaScript脚本,用于美化和增强网站的交互功能。 4. `images`目录:可能包含博客使用的图片资源。 5. 可能还有其他配置文件,如数据库连接配置文件(如`db.properties`),以及可能的`.sql`文件,用于初始化数据库结构。 这个博客系统是一个典型的Java Web应用实例,展示了JSP、Servlet、数据库和服务器的集成应用。通过学习和理解这个源码,开发者可以提升在Web开发领域的技能,了解如何创建一个功能完备的个人博客系统。
- 1
- 2
- 25405465202012-10-18没有上传project文件? 导入不了 怎么搞呢?
- 粉丝: 1
- 资源: 11
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- “人力资源+大数据+薪酬报告+涨薪调薪”
- PVE系统配置优化脚本
- “人力资源+大数据+薪酬报告+涨薪调薪”
- 含源码java Swing基于socket实现的五子棋含客户端和服务端
- 【java毕业设计】鹿幸公司员工在线餐饮管理系统的设计与实现源码(springboot+vue+mysql+LW).zip
- OpenCV C++第三方库
- 毕设分享:基于SpringBoot+Vue的礼服租聘系统-后端
- 复合铜箔:预计到2025年,这一数字将跃升至291.5亿元,新材料革命下的市场蓝海
- 【java毕业设计】流浪动物管理系统源码(springboot+vue+mysql+说明文档+LW).zip
- 【源码+数据库】采用纯原生的方式,基于mybatis框架实现增删改查